javac 相关问题

javac是主要的Java编译器,包含在Sun Microsystems(现在的Oracle)的Java Development Kit(JDK)中,也包含在其他供应商的版本中。

javac错误:仅在显式请求注释处理时才接受类名

编译我的java程序时出现此错误:错误:类名称'EnumDevices'仅在显式请求注释处理时才被接受1错误这是java代码(我正在运行...

回答 12 投票 87

我不能选择用Java 8打开它。它进入了Internet Explorer,我陷入了循环。我该怎么办?

我已经安装了Java 8 JDK和JRE,当我在cmd中输入javac时,一切看起来都很好。但是,当我下载.jar时,例如Optifine,我没有选择用Java打开。 ......的图标

回答 1 投票 0

当几个.java文件之间存在依赖关系时,我们是否需要按某种顺序编译它们?

在编译几个.java文件时,它们之间有一些依赖关系,我们是否需要按某种顺序编译它们?依赖项必须是.class文件吗?或者依赖项可以是.java文件吗? ...

回答 3 投票 -1

如何隐藏java 11 Nashorn弃用警告

我最近升级到Java11。有150个新的Nashorn弃用警告:Utils.java:31:警告:[删除] jdk.nashorn.api.scripting中的NashornScriptEngineFactory已被弃用并标记为......

回答 1 投票 2

为什么在通过cmd编译java代码时它被写为filename.java并运行相同的文件我们省略了filetype?

在通过cmd编译java文件时(即通过javac命令),它被写为filename.java但是为了运行相同的程序,我们编写文件名并且不添加扩展名。为什么在...中删除扩展名

回答 1 投票 -2

安装新的openjdk后javac在哪里?

在RHEL5上安装并配置了一个额外的jdk。 yum install java-1.7.0-openjdk.x86_64 update-alternatives它似乎工作:java -version指向所需的1.7。但是,javac -version ......

回答 1 投票 4

将令牌优先于另一个令牌

我试图了解LEXERS,我想知道如何优先考虑一个令牌而不是另一个令牌。我使用了一个真正的问题作为参考。我制作了两个令牌,一个......

回答 2 投票 0

为什么Eclipse Java编译器(ECJ)不能编译它?

我有以下代码:包测试; import java.util.stream.IntStream; public class A {public static void main(String [] args){IntStream.range(0,10).mapToObj(n - > new Object()...

回答 1 投票 9

运行jcstress期间出错:VM选项'StressLCM'正在开发,仅在VM的调试版本中可用

我正在尝试运行jcstress 0.5,但是我收到一个错误:错误:VM选项'StressLCM'正在开发,仅在VM的调试版本中可用。错误:无法创建Java虚拟机。错误:...

回答 1 投票 0

如何在Android项目上设置自定义Java编译器args?

我在项目gradle文件的末尾添加以下内容:gradle.projectsEvaluated {tasks.withType(JavaCompile){options.compilerArgs + = [' - Xep:MissingOverride:ERROR',...

回答 1 投票 0

错误:编写java类文件时出错

检查此图像以获取我的cmd的屏幕截图我正在尝试编译我的java代码并在命令提示符中收到此错误,我知道我遗漏了一些非常基本的东西。谢谢,我补充说......

回答 1 投票 0

Docker以状态1组成退出,spring boot在日志中启动并立即结束但无法确定失败原因

我试图让11个docker compose运行,它们依赖于彼此运行。创建后立即退出10中的2个。它们使用带有-q标志的docker-compose.xml文件进行设置...

回答 2 投票 1

--release不允许从系统模块导出包

我有以下程序:module-info.java模块a {} Main.java公共类Main {public static void main(String [] args){System.out.println(sun.nio.ByteBuffered.class); } ...

回答 3 投票 7

不推荐的编译错误

我正在尝试编译我的Java程序,但是我收到了“弃用文件”错误。我通常通过键入“Javac FileName.java”来编译该文件,但是我收到一条错误消息:FileName.java ...

回答 4 投票 8

为jdk win 10设置路径的大问题

我已经设置了路径,就像我在教程中看到多个人一样,但也许这就是我的问题。我执行了echo%path%并得到了这个:C:\ Users \ Desktop> echo%path%“C:\ WINDOWS \ System32 \ ...

回答 1 投票 0

javac在ubuntu终端中不起作用

当我尝试用javac编译java程序时,我收到一个错误:程序'javac'可以在以下包中找到:* default-jdk * ecj * gcj-4.6-jdk * gcj-4.7-jdk * openjdk- 7-jdk * ......

回答 7 投票 17

在线程之间共享资源,在不同的Java版本中使用不同的行为

这是我第一次遇到类似下面的内容。多个线程(实现Runnable的内部类)共享数据结构(上层的实例变量)。工作:拿......

回答 4 投票 4

如何纠正一个混乱的java .class文件集或从一个混乱的.class集生成一个正确的.jar存档?

背景我必须与各种构建系统联系不同类型的Java项目。有时目录结构与包层次结构不同。因此很难打包。 ...

回答 1 投票 0

从SHell脚本运行时,Javac命令返回“无效标志”

所以我有一个.sh脚本(在Ubuntu中):#!/ bin / bash javac betz2.java当我运行它时,它说:无效的标志:betz2.java什么时候在终端运行,它的工作正常?为什么? javac betz2.java

回答 1 投票 0

如何为具有多个文件目录的java创建Makefile

我试图创建一个Makefile来用Java编译项目,我用NetBeans创建项目,但我需要通过终端创建.jar。目录结构是这样的:Project / src / domain ...

回答 2 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.